11th September – Betfred Gents Day
The second day of the Festival brings top-class racing to the table in the form of the oldest race still run under official rules – the Doncaster Cup. First run in 1766, this highlight of the flat racing calendar attracts top racing talent to Town Moor!

12th September – Betfred St Leger Day
The biggest day of the week and home to the world’s oldest Classic and final of the season, the Betfred St Leger Stakes.
2026 marks the 250th anniversary of the first running of the St Leger Stakes, making this a truly special occasion and one celebration you won’t want to miss.
Adding to the atmosphere, Jordan North will be joining the celebrations after racing with a live DJ set, bringing his trademark energy and personality to an already unforgettable day.
A well-known saying among the racing community goes: “The fastest horse wins the Guineas, the luckiest the Derby, and the best horse wins the St Leger.”
This prestigious race consistently attracts the leading stables from across the country and boasts a glittering roll of honour featuring some of the most celebrated horses in history.

From Thursday, 10th September to Sunday, 13th September at Doncaster Racecourse, the St Leger Stakes will celebrate its 250th running. This race completes Britain’s Triple Crown, joining the 2,000 Guineas and the Epsom Derby, and helps define a generation’s champion. The horses competing have already shown their talent at the highest level, making this a race to remember.

How do I find Doncaster Racecourse?
- By road: The central location makes it easy to reach Doncaster Racecourse by motorway. Doncaster Racecourse boasts excellent links to the motorway network including M1(jnc 32), M18 (jncs 3/4), A1M (jnc 36) and the M62.
- By rail: The racecourse is just two-and-a-half miles from Doncaster Interchange, which is positioned on the Kings Cross to Edinburgh (East Coast Main Line). Journey time by rail from London to Doncaster is approximately 90 minutes, and from Doncaster to Edinburgh, approximately three hours.
- By air: Robin Hood Airport Doncaster Sheffield is less than 7 miles from Doncaster Racecourse and serves selected European destinations. Also, within easy reach are Manchester, Leeds Bradford and Nottingham East Midlands Airports.
